NYU Langone Health is a fully integrated health system that consistently achieves the best patient outcomes through a rigorous focus on quality that has resulted in some of the lowest mortality rates in the nation. Vizient Inc. has ranked NYU Langone the No. 1 comprehensive academic medical center in the country for three years in a row, and U.S. News & World Report recently placed nine of its clinical specialties among the top five in the nation. NYU Langone offers a comprehensive range of medical services with one high standard of care across 6 inpatient locations, its Perlmutter Cancer Center, and over 320 outpatient locations in the New York area and Florida. With $14.2 billion in revenue this year, the system also includes two tuition-free medical schools, in Manhattan and on Long Island, and a vast research enterprise with over $1 billion in active awards from the National Institutes of Health.

POSITION SUMMARY:

We have an exciting opportunity to join our team as a Senior Manager - Marketing Technology (Strategy and Innovation).
The Senior Manager, MarTech Strategy and Innovation will drive the alignment of marketing technology solutions with NYU Langone Health’s strategic objectives. This role is ideal for a data-driven professional with expertise in personalization strategies, ecosystem-level thinking, customer data platforms (CDPs), audience segmentation, and eCommerce. The successful candidate will play a crucial role in advancing NYU Langone Healths digital capabilities, and enabling the greater Communications, Marketing, Government and Community Affairs (CMGCA) department to achieve its goals through innovative technology solutions.
Reporting directly to the Director, Marketing Technology Strategy & Innovation, this position will join a team responsible for ensuring seamless technology implementation and management, cost-effective solutions, and strategic vendor partnerships across marketing technology platforms. By applying expertise in marketing, performance analysis, and cross-functional collaboration, the Senior Manager will ultimately enhance NYU Langone Healths audience engagement strategy and business outcomes.
